Anirban Lahiri scored a two over 73 and SSP an even par 71 to finish day 2 in Rio at tied 51 and tied 30 respectively.

Lahiri struggled throughout the day as he scored consecutive bogeys on the 4th and 5th hole before scoring a birdie at 6th. The Asian tour no. 1 again scored bogeys at the 7th and the 8th hole to get to three under, his poor form continued as he finished the day at tied 51.

SSP too didn't start his day on a good note as he bogeyed the 2nd hole and double bogeyed on the par-four third hole. However, he fought his way back after birding the next two holes. Chawrasia finished the day at tied 30.

Indian podium finish in the golf's men event seems a rare possibility now but the duo still has a day left and we hope that day 3 will bring some glory for the Indian golfers.
